These Stage 1 performance cams are the perfect fit for turbocharged 2GR engines. They work well with a single turbo of 58-68mm or twin turbo setups in the 48-58mm range producing 500-700hp. You can expect a significant boost in mid-range power compared to OEM cams while keeping the full use of VVT-i for good throttle response. However, for engines running at up to 8000rpm and 30psi boost, it is essential to upgrade the valve spring and retainer to KVS263 – a recommendation by Kelford Cams.

258° ‘EZ’ power cams to suit near stock naturally aspirated engines. Great for street cars, or jet boats where an increase in low to mid-range power is important. Suits engines with bolt-on intake and exhaust upgrades. Maintains full use of VVT-i. Designed to drop-in on OEM valve springs. These cams also suit mildly turbocharged or supercharged engines wanting a step up from the factory cams, but still maintaining good street drivability.
- For high milage engines Kelford Cams recommend KVS263 valve spring kit.
Stage 1 performance cams for turbocharged 2GR engines. Suits single 58-68mm turbo or twin turbo setups in the 48-58mm range. Suited to engines making 500-700hp. Huge increase in mid-range power compared to OEM cams. Maintains full use of VVT-i for good throttle response.
- Kelford Cams recommends upgrading the valve spring and retainer to KVS263 for up to 8000rpm and 30psi boost.
274°/276° Stage 2 racing cams for turbocharged 2GR engines. Suits single 68mm+ turbo or twin turbo setups in the 54-62mm range. Suited to engines making 700-1000hp. Maintains full use of VVT-i. Great with E85.
- Kelford Cams recommends upgrading the valve spring and retainer to KVS263 for up to 8000rpm and 30psi boost.
280°/286° Stage 3 drag racing cams for professionally built turbocharged 2GR engines. Suits single 76mm+ turbo or twin turbo setups in the 58-68mm range. Suited to engines making 1200-1600hp. Great with 4.0L stroker builds. Can maintain use of VVT-i with careful valve to piston clearance checking, otherwise use with fixed cam timing. Great with E85 or methanol.
- Kelford Cams recommends upgrading the valve spring and retainer to KVS263 for up to 8000rpm and 30psi boost.
